DAY 1 – DEPART U.S. / ARRIVE PANAMA CITY
Upon arrival at the airport you will be met and transferred to your hotel where your Panama family vacation begins.

DAYS 2 AND 3 – CHIRIQUI HIGHLANDS
Cloudforests, volcanic peaks and coffee plantations create the remarkable landscape of the Chiriqui Highlands. Along with beauty, there is plenty of fun to be had here too – water fights are practically mandatory on our family rafting trip down the Esti River.
  • Zipline canopy tour
  • White water rafting


  • DAYS 4 AND 5 – BOCAS DEL TORO ARCHIPELAGO
    Bocas is a scattering of 7 islands off the northwest coast of Panama and there is a unique funky and relaxed ambience throughout the region. Your family excursion to Bastimentos Island to snorkel and explore the wildlife rich rainforest will make for an unforgettable day.
  • Hike Bastimentos National Marine Park

  • Snorkeling

  • Friends Across Borders meeting (pen-pals)


  • DAYS 6 TO 8 – PANAMA CANAL
    There is something very moving, for children and adults, about seeing the Panama Canal for the first time. The enormity of this engineering marvel boggles the mind. The vast jungle that had to be divided, the massive locks, and then there’s the 40 ships that pass through the canal every day. Your family will see it all on this Panama adventure.
  • Miraflores Locks

  • Meet Embera tribe

  • Jungle boat adventure

  • Free afternoon
